InfoS9AE - Scalable Architectures for Big Data
Scalable Architectures for Big Data
Responsable : Bart LAMIROY Bart.Lamiroyi@univ-lorraine.fr
Durée du module : 21 heures
Crédits ECTS : 2
Objectif général :
Programmes et contenus :
Mots clés : Architectures matérielles, architectures logicielles, gestion de grandes masses de données, calculs distribués
Pré requis : Anglais, Bases de Données, Systèmes d'exploitation, Algorithmique, Python
Objectif général :
Comprendre les architectures logicielles et matérielles permettant de traiter efficacement de grands volumes de données et permettant de passer à l'échelle lorsque les besoins de traitement augmentent.
Programmes et contenus :
Ce cours étant commun avec le parcours international Big Data, il est en anglais.
Concepts abordés :
Architeture générale des bases de données NoSQL
ACID vs. BASE, thèorème CAP
Modèles de cohérence, synchronisation et disponibilité des données
Architectures de stockage distribué
MongoDB
Map-Reduce